Installation and Configuration

  1. Download and Install the Extension: Visit the official website and download the Octopus CRM browser extension. Ensure you use a supported browser such as Google Chrome or Firefox.
  2. Log into LinkedIn: After installation, open LinkedIn and log into your account. Octopus CRM integrates directly with LinkedIn, so you need to be logged in for it to function properly.
  3. Connect Octopus CRM to LinkedIn: Open the Octopus CRM extension and connect it to your LinkedIn profile by following the on-screen prompts.
  4. Grant Permissions: Approve the necessary permissions for Octopus CRM to interact with your LinkedIn account, such as sending connection requests and messaging prospects.

Creating and Running Your First Campaign

Now that your account is set up, you can start creating campaigns that automate your LinkedIn outreach. Follow these steps to run your first campaign:

  • Create a New Campaign: Click on the 'New Campaign' button in the dashboard and choose the type of campaign you want to run (connection requests, messages, profile views, etc.).
  • Select Your Target Audience: Use LinkedIn's search filters to select a list of prospects that match your target criteria. This is crucial for ensuring your campaign reaches the right people.
  • Set Up Campaign Steps: Customize the sequence of actions that Octopus CRM will take, such as sending connection requests, following up with messages, and adding notes to profiles.
  • Launch the Campaign: Once everything is set up, click 'Start Campaign' to begin automating your outreach process. Monitor your results via the campaign dashboard.

Octopus CRM vs. Competitors: A Detailed Comparison

When comparing Octopus CRM to its competitors in the market, it's important to evaluate key features, pricing, and user experience. Many CRM tools promise to streamline the process of managing LinkedIn outreach campaigns, but not all deliver the same level of effectiveness or efficiency. Octopus CRM stands out for its user-friendly interface, automation capabilities, and high customizability, making it an appealing choice for businesses of all sizes.

However, other CRM platforms like Dux-Soup and Linked Helper also provide similar functionality. While they may offer specific features that Octopus CRM lacks, such as advanced reporting or integrations with other platforms, Octopus CRM excels in simplicity and ease of use. In this comparison, we will break down the major differences between these tools to help you make an informed decision.

Key Differences Between Octopus CRM and Competitors

  • Ease of Use: Octopus CRM is designed for users who prefer simplicity. Its interface is intuitive, requiring little to no learning curve. In comparison, Dux-Soup offers more complex customization options, which can be overwhelming for beginners.
  • Automation Features: Octopus CRM provides a wide range of automation tools, such as connection requests, message sequences, and profile views. Linked Helper takes this a step further by offering additional features like bulk account management and an advanced auto-follow option.
  • Pricing: Octopus CRM generally comes at a more affordable price point compared to Linked Helper, which has a higher cost for advanced functionalities. Dux-Soup offers a tiered pricing model based on usage, making it more scalable for larger teams.

Common Issues with Octopus CRM and How to Solve Them

While Octopus CRM is a powerful tool for managing LinkedIn outreach and automating lead generation, users sometimes encounter challenges. These issues can range from technical glitches to difficulties with understanding how to use some of its more advanced features. It's important to address these common problems to ensure the smooth operation of your campaigns and maximize productivity.

This guide outlines several common issues faced by users and provides actionable solutions to resolve them. Whether it's syncing problems, delays in automation, or issues with LinkedIn account safety, you can find tips here to help you troubleshoot and maintain the effectiveness of your marketing strategy.

1. Syncing and Integration Issues

One of the most frequent issues that users face with Octopus CRM is syncing problems, particularly when connecting to LinkedIn accounts or third-party tools. These issues can cause delays in campaigns and disruptions in automated tasks.

Solution:

  • Ensure that your LinkedIn account is properly connected and that your credentials are up to date.
  • Clear the cache or disconnect and reconnect your LinkedIn account within the Octopus CRM dashboard.
  • Check if LinkedIn has restricted access due to security concerns, and reauthorize Octopus CRM if needed.

It's crucial to regularly monitor the connection status to avoid interruptions in automation tasks.

2. Slow Automation and Delayed Actions

Another common problem is slow automation. This can result in delayed responses to connection requests or messages, which can negatively affect your lead generation process.

Solution:

  1. Check your internet connection speed and ensure that the automation settings are properly configured in Octopus CRM.
  2. Review your LinkedIn account's activity to make sure it isn’t being flagged or restricted by LinkedIn’s anti-bot measures.
  3. Increase the time interval between actions to avoid overloading LinkedIn with automated requests.

3. LinkedIn Account Safety Warnings

Users may also encounter warnings from LinkedIn, indicating that their account is under review or has been temporarily restricted. This can happen when Octopus CRM automates too many actions too quickly or when LinkedIn suspects abnormal behavior.

Solution:

  • Limit the number of actions per day to stay within LinkedIn's guidelines for safe use.
  • Use a slow and steady approach by increasing the interval between automation tasks gradually.
  • Periodically review LinkedIn's Terms of Service to ensure compliance with their platform rules.
